Spring Peeper vs Sumatran orangutan

Pseudacris crucifer compared with Pongo abelii

Key Differences

  • Spring Peeper is Least Concern while Sumatran orangutan is Critically Endangered.

Taxonomic Classification

Rank Spring Peeper Sumatran orangutan
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Amphibia (Amphibians)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Anura (Frogs & Toads) Primates (Primates)
Family Hylidae Hominidae (Great Apes)
Genus Pseudacris Pongo (Orangutans)
Species Pseudacris crucifer Pongo abelii

Evolutionary Relationship

Spring Peeper and Sumatran orangutan share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
